Any suggestions?

For an FD with a downpipe, and an intake, and a cat back and possibly other bolt on's later, what is the easiest ECU to work with that will control fuel and boost with these mods. I know the Apex'i PFC can do it, but i've heard and read that it needs to be professionally tuned, and we just don't have rotary shops in Mass. So which one is easy to work with, but good enough to handle that stage of modification.

Power FC..... Its simple to install and relatively easy to tune with the amount of mods on your car. And when you upgrade your injectors you simple tell the power fc and it adjusts idle and daily drivability for you. no trying to make the car idle using a haltech and stuff. If you know the basic jist of how cars work and how to make power and how to blow stuff up then you should be fine on your own with the power fc. but if you have any doubts then ask someone first
